2009 Lexus IS vs. 2008 Lexus LS
To start off, 2009 Lexus IS is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2008 Lexus LS.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2008 Lexus LS would be higher. At 4,969 cc (8 cylinders), 2008 Lexus LS is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Lexus LS (389 HP @ 6400 RPM) has 214 more horse power than 2009 Lexus IS. (175 HP @ 3600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Lexus LS should accelerate faster than 2009 Lexus IS.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Lexus LS weights approximately 685 kg more than 2009 Lexus IS.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2008 Lexus LS is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 Lexus IS.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Lexus LS will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Lexus LS (520 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 120 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Lexus IS. (400 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2008 Lexus LS will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Lexus IS. 2008 Lexus LS has automatic transmission and 2009 Lexus IS has manual transmission. 2009 Lexus IS will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2008 Lexus LS will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Lexus IS | 2008 Lexus LS | |
Make | Lexus | Lexus |
Model | IS | LS |
Year Released | 2009 | 2008 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2231 cc | 4969 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 175 HP | 389 HP |
Engine RPM | 3600 RPM | 6400 RPM |
Torque | 400 Nm | 520 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 86 mm | 94 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 96 mm | 89.5 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 15.8:1 | 11.8:1 |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 220 km/hour | 250 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 8.9 seconds | 6.3 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1660 kg | 2345 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4580 mm | 5040 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1880 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1450 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2740 mm | 2980 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 6.3 L/100km | 9.3 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 65 L | 84 L |
